Beastie Boys
To The 5 Boroughs
Capitol/EMI

Listening to the new Beastie Boys album is like getting a phonecall from an ex-lover. You remember the passion that they used to inspire in you, you remember what was so hot about them, and you lament that the call is never long enough. 'To The 5 Boroughs' might not make more fans but admirers of their work will not be disappointed: this, in my opinion, is the best they've done since 'Check Your Head.'
This time it's produced by the Boys themselves and presents 15 tracks of raw hip-hop that's been cut close to the bone and stripped of all pretence... |
